Experience two of Jordan’s treasures: the stunning World Wonder Petra and the picturesque desert landscapes of Wadi Rum.
Spend a full day in Petra, a UNESCO World Heritage site filled with beautiful,
carved, vibrant red, white, and pink sandstone ruins. Petra was first established around the 6th century B.C. by the Nabataeans, a nomadic tribe who settled in the Area and laid the foundations there. Explore Al-Siq, the Treasury, the Street of Facades, the Royal Tombs, and Pharaoh’s Castle.
Later at night, head towards Wadi Rum, known as the Valley of the Moon. Wadi Rum is a protected area of dramatic desert wilderness. Huge mountains of sandstone and granite emerge and collide. Relax around the campfire as you watch the Milky Way and the starry night sky, and stay overnight in a Bedouin tent.
Spend the next day in this sweeping desert and admire the brilliantly colored sands and stark rock formations. Hike through the wilderness with the chance to explore the area in a jeep safari.

Amman, Jordan's vibrant capital, is a fascinating blend of ancient history and modern sophistication. Known as the 'White City' for its gleaming limestone buildings, it offers a unique mix of ancient ruins, contemporary art, and a thriving culinary scene.
The Amman Citadel is an ancient fortress that offers stunning views of the city and a glimpse into its rich history. It houses the Temple of Hercules, the Umayyad Palace, and the Byzantine Church.
This well-preserved 2nd-century Roman theater is a testament to Amman's ancient past. It is still used for cultural events and performances today.
Rainbow Street is a vibrant and historic street in Amman known for its cafes, restaurants, and shops. It offers a mix of traditional and modern Jordanian culture.

Jerash is known for its well-preserved Roman ruins, including the Oval Forum, the Temple of Artemis, and the South Theater. It offers a glimpse into Jordan's ancient past.
The Dead Sea is the lowest point on Earth and offers unique floating experiences due to its high salt content. It is also known for its mineral-rich mud and spa treatments.
Petra is a historic and archaeological city known for its rock-cut architecture and water conduit system. It is one of the New Seven Wonders of the World.
